Barcelona coach Ronald Koeman was delighted seeing Philippe Coutinho score in Sunday's victory over Valencia.
Coutinho struck his first goal of the season in the 3-1 win, a triumph for him and Koeman, who has always insisted Barca keep hold of the Brazilian.
At today's Champions League presser, Koeman said: "Philippe hasn't played for a long time, and he has to take minutes to pick up his rhythm. We know his quality and he has competition. But yes, he is an important player for the next matches."
The Barca coach also was asked about new contract talks for Ansu Fati.
He added: "All I know is that the renovation is near and it is very important news. He has quality and has to mark the future of this club."
